Even if your name’s not Tiger, you’ve surely heard of the famous Pebble Beach Golf Resort that overlooks the Pacific near Carmel, California. But you may not have known that for one day a year—August 19 this year— the 18th hole, often called the “best finishing hole in golf”, is transformed into the Pebble Beach Concours d’Elegance.

Originally a small social event paired with a road race through the pine and cypress forests of Pebble Beach, the Pebble Beach Concours has become one of the top collector car events in the world. Owners compete to have their classic named “Best of Show”…others come simply to enjoy the spectacle. The Concours is not a contest of speed, but of excellence. Automobiles and motorcycles are judged for their historical accuracy, their technical merit, and their style—and the best garner reward and recognition.
